FULL-TIME STATUS

For students in Arts & Sciences, College of Business, Traditional Nursing, and University College

Full-Time status = 12 to 18 credit hours. Additional credit hours are assessed at the per credit hour rate

corresponding to their assessed tuition rate.

 

For students in the Accelerated Nursing Program, Full-Time status = 12 or more credit hours.

 

For Graduate School, Full-Time status = 8 or more credit hours. All hours are assessed on a per credit hour basis

QUALIFICATION FOR FINANCIAL AID

Undergraduate students must be pursuing a degree and registered for at least 6 credit hours per semester to qualify for financial aid.

Graduate students must be pursuing a degree and registered for at least 3 credit hours per semester to qualify for financial aid.
